Details of IFSC Code for Axis Bank, Airport Road Indore, Indore

Here are the main details that are associated with the IFSC Code UTIB0001681 of Axis Bank for its branch located in Indore, within the district of Indore in the state of Madhya Pradesh.

Particulars Details
Bank Axis Bank
IFSC Code UTIB0001681
Branch Airport Road Indore
City Indore
District Indore
State Madhya Pradesh
Address 622, Kalani Nagar,Airport Road, Indore (Mp) - 452005

What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?

I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, which is an 11-character alphanumeric code provided by the Reserve Bank of India. Every bank branch, including Axis Bank located in Airport Road Indore, Indore, Madhya Pradesh, is provided a unique IFSC like UTIB0001681 so that their online payments reach the right place.

The IFSC Code is important because:

  • It uniquely recognizes the Axis Bank branch in Indore.
  • Helps N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S systems route the transfer securely.
  • It avoids any confusions between multiple branches of the same bank across different places like Indore and Indore.
  • It reduces most of the errors in fund transfers and makes sure its accuracy.
  • It enables sender banks to validate and confirm branch details before processing payments.

Format of the IFSC Code UTIB0001681

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Axis Bank, follows an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Axis Bank, these letters represent the bank's short name.
  • 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Airport Road Indore in Indore.

For example, the IFSC Code UTIB0001681 of Axis Bank for the Airport Road Indore bran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Indore and Madhya Pradesh accurately.

How to Use IFSC Code UTIB0001681 for Online Transfers?

Once you have the IFSC Code UTIB0001681 for the Airport Road Indore branch of Axis Bank in Indore,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:

NEFT

Add beneficiary details including the name, account number, and IFSC Code UTIB0001681. Transfers are processed in batches. This is suitable for personal and business payments.

RTGS

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.

IMPS

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Axis Bank IFSC Code UTIB0001681.

Regardless of the method you choose, the accuracy of the IFSC Code is crucial. Any mistake in entering the IFSC Code for Axis Bank Airport Road Indore in Indore may result in delayed or failed transactions.
